In today’s fast-paced digital ecosystem, organizations demand rapid software delivery without compromising quality, security, or scalability. DevOps has emerged as a critical approach that bridges the gap between development and operations, enabling continuous integration, continuous delivery (CI/CD), and automated workflows. The AZ-400: Microsoft Azure DevOps Solutions certification is designed for professionals who want to master DevOps practices using the powerful capabilities of Microsoft Azure.
This AZ-400: Microsoft Azure DevOps Solutions certification validates expertise in designing and implementing DevOps strategies, managing source control, configuring pipelines, ensuring security compliance, and monitoring applications. It is ideal for professionals aiming to optimize development lifecycle processes using Azure-native and integrated tools.
What is AZ-400 Microsoft Azure DevOps Solutions?
AZ-400 is an advanced-level certification focused on implementing DevOps practices using Azure technologies. It emphasizes automation, collaboration, and continuous improvement across the software lifecycle. Candidates are expected to have prior knowledge of Azure administration or development, along with familiarity with DevOps principles. The certification covers a wide range of areas including version control, CI/CD pipelines, infrastructure as code, monitoring, and security. It equips professionals to design scalable DevOps architectures that align with business goals and technical requirements.
Why AZ-400 is Important in Today’s IT Landscape?
Organizations are rapidly shifting toward cloud-based architectures and agile methodologies. Traditional software development approaches often fail to meet the demands of continuous delivery and rapid innovation. This is where AZ-400 plays a crucial role. Professionals with AZ-400 certification can streamline workflows, reduce deployment risks, and enhance collaboration between teams. By leveraging tools like Azure DevOps, teams can automate repetitive tasks, improve code quality, and accelerate release cycles. Moreover, DevOps practices contribute to better customer experiences by ensuring faster updates, fewer bugs, and higher system reliability. Companies increasingly seek professionals who can implement these practices effectively.
Core Concepts Covered in AZ-400
1. DevOps Strategy and Planning
A successful DevOps implementation begins with a well-defined strategy. This includes identifying business objectives, selecting appropriate tools, and establishing collaboration models between development and operations teams. Professionals learn how to:
- Define DevOps goals aligned with organizational needs
- Implement Agile and Scrum methodologies
- Manage project workflows using boards and backlog systems
- Track progress through metrics and reporting tools
Planning also involves cultural transformation, encouraging teams to adopt shared responsibilities and continuous feedback mechanisms.
2. Source Control Management
Source control is the backbone of any DevOps environment. AZ-400 training emphasizes the use of Git-based repositories for version control. Using tools like GitHub and Azure Repos, professionals can:
- Manage code versions efficiently
- Implement branching strategies such as GitFlow
- Conduct pull requests and code reviews
- Maintain code integrity and collaboration
Proper source control ensures traceability, accountability, and smooth collaboration across distributed teams.
3. Continuous Integration (CI)
Continuous Integration is a DevOps practice where code changes are automatically built and tested. This ensures early detection of issues and maintains code quality. In AZ-400, learners explore:
- Setting up automated build pipelines
- Integrating unit and integration testing
- Using build agents and triggers
- Managing build artifacts
CI pipelines reduce manual errors and enable faster development cycles by ensuring that code is always in a deployable state.
4. Continuous Delivery and Deployment (CD)
Continuous Delivery and Continuous Deployment extend CI by automating the release process. AZ-400 focuses on designing release pipelines that ensure smooth and reliable deployments. Key learning areas include:
- Configuring release pipelines
- Implementing deployment strategies such as blue-green and canary deployments
- Managing approvals and gates
- Automating rollback mechanisms
CD practices help organizations release features quickly while minimizing downtime and risks.
5. Infrastructure as Code (IaC)
Infrastructure as Code is a fundamental DevOps practice that allows infrastructure to be defined and managed using code. This ensures consistency, scalability, and repeatability. AZ-400 covers tools like Azure Resource Manager and Terraform for:
- Automating infrastructure provisioning
- Managing environments (dev, test, production)
- Versioning infrastructure configurations
- Ensuring compliance and governance
IaC eliminates manual configuration errors and enhances deployment reliability.
6. Configuration Management
Configuration management ensures that systems are consistent and properly configured across environments. AZ-400 introduces tools such as:
- Desired State Configuration (DSC)
- Ansible and Puppet integrations
- Azure Automation
These tools help maintain system integrity and automate configuration changes efficiently.
7. Security and Compliance (DevSecOps)
Security is integrated into every stage of the DevOps lifecycle in AZ-400. This approach is known as DevSecOps. Professionals learn to:
- Implement secure coding practices
- Manage secrets using tools like Azure Key Vault
- Perform vulnerability assessments
- Ensure compliance with organizational and regulatory standards
Embedding security early in the development process reduces risks and ensures robust applications.
8. Monitoring and Logging
Monitoring is essential for maintaining application performance and reliability. AZ-400 emphasizes proactive monitoring and logging strategies. Using tools like Azure Monitor, professionals can:
- Track application performance metrics
- Analyze logs and detect anomalies
- Set up alerts and notifications
- Perform root cause analysis
Effective monitoring ensures quick issue resolution and improved user experience.
9. Feedback and Continuous Improvement
DevOps is not a one-time implementation but an ongoing process of improvement. AZ-400 teaches how to gather feedback from users, stakeholders, and monitoring systems. This feedback is used to:
- Improve product features
- Optimize workflows
- Enhance team collaboration
- Increase overall efficiency
Continuous improvement is the key to sustaining DevOps success.
Tools and Technologies in AZ-400
The AZ-400 certification focuses on a comprehensive ecosystem of tools and technologies that enable efficient DevOps implementation across the software lifecycle. Central to this is Azure DevOps, which provides integrated services such as Boards for work tracking, Repos for source control, Pipelines for CI/CD automation, and Artifacts for package management. Developers also leverage GitHub and GitHub Actions to manage repositories and automate workflows seamlessly. For infrastructure automation, tools like Azure Resource Manager and Terraform are used to define and deploy resources consistently through Infrastructure as Code. Containerization technologies such as Docker and orchestration platforms like Kubernetes play a key role in building scalable and portable applications. Monitoring and performance management are handled using Azure Monitor and Application Insights, which provide real-time analytics and diagnostics. Security is integrated through services like Azure Key Vault for managing credentials and sensitive data. Additionally, scripting and automation are supported using PowerShell and Azure CLI, enabling streamlined operations and efficient pipeline execution across environments.
Real-World Applications of AZ-400
In real-world scenarios, AZ-400 skills are widely applied to streamline software delivery, enhance collaboration, and ensure reliable system operations across industries. Organizations use Azure DevOps to automate build, test, and deployment pipelines, enabling faster and more consistent releases of applications. For example, e-commerce platforms leverage CI/CD pipelines to roll out new features rapidly during peak seasons without disrupting user experience. Financial institutions implement DevOps practices to maintain secure and compliant environments while deploying frequent updates. Development teams also integrate repositories from GitHub to manage version control and enable collaborative coding across distributed teams. Infrastructure automation using tools like Azure Resource Manager allows companies to replicate environments efficiently for development, testing, and production. Additionally, real-time monitoring through Azure Monitor helps organizations detect performance issues early, reduce downtime, and improve application reliability. These applications demonstrate how AZ-400 online training empowers businesses to achieve faster time-to-market, improved operational efficiency, and continuous innovation in competitive digital environments.
Challenges in Implementing Azure DevOps Solutions
Despite its benefits, implementing DevOps comes with challenges:
- Cultural resistance to change
- Complexity in tool integration
- Managing security across pipelines
- Handling large-scale deployments
- Ensuring consistent environments
AZ-400 prepares professionals to address these challenges through best practices, automation, and strategic planning.
Career Opportunities After AZ-400
Earning the AZ-400 certification opens up diverse and high-demand career opportunities in the DevOps and cloud domain. Professionals can take on roles such as DevOps Engineer, Azure Cloud Engineer, Site Reliability Engineer (SRE), Release Manager, and Automation Engineer, where they are responsible for designing, implementing, and managing end-to-end DevOps pipelines. Using platforms like Azure DevOps, certified individuals streamline development workflows, automate deployments, and ensure continuous integration and delivery across environments. Organizations adopting cloud-first strategies with Microsoft Azure actively seek AZ-400 certified experts to enhance system reliability, scalability, and security. These professionals also play a key role in implementing DevSecOps practices, optimizing infrastructure through automation, and improving collaboration between development and operations teams. With the growing demand for faster software delivery and digital transformation, AZ-400 certified professionals often benefit from strong career growth, global job opportunities, and competitive salary packages across industries such as IT services, finance, healthcare, and e-commerce.
Best Practices for Success in AZ-400
To succeed in implementing Azure DevOps solutions, professionals should follow best practices:
- Automate repetitive tasks wherever possible
- Use version control for both code and infrastructure
- Implement robust testing strategies
- Monitor systems continuously
- Ensure security at every stage
- Foster a collaborative team culture
These practices help in building efficient and reliable DevOps pipelines.
Future Trends in Azure DevOps
The future of DevOps is evolving with advancements in AI, automation, and cloud technologies. Key trends include:
- AI-driven DevOps (AIOps) for predictive analytics
- Increased adoption of serverless architectures
- Enhanced security through automated compliance
- Integration of machine learning in pipelines
- Expansion of multi-cloud DevOps strategies
Azure continues to innovate, making AZ-400 skills even more relevant in the coming years.
Conclusion
The AZ-400 Microsoft Azure DevOps Solutions certification is a powerful credential for professionals aiming to excel in DevOps and cloud engineering. It provides comprehensive knowledge of tools, practices, and strategies required to build efficient, secure, and scalable software delivery pipelines. By mastering concepts such as CI/CD, infrastructure automation, monitoring, and DevSecOps, professionals can significantly enhance organizational productivity and innovation. As businesses continue to embrace digital transformation, the demand for skilled DevOps professionals will only grow.
AZ-400 is not just a certification—it is a pathway to becoming a key contributor in modern software development and cloud ecosystems. Enroll in Multisoft Systems now!